Kathy: I had the same problem. i went into the Apple Tech Support page
and they acknowledge that there is a problem. Here is what they say:



     Apple is aware of difficulties using LocalTalk printers when the
LocalTalk PCI
     extension is installed on Power Macintosh G3 computers running Mac
OS 8.1.
     During troubleshooting of any LocalTalk printing problem with this
     combination, you should try disabling this extension and restarting the
     computer. The most common symptom is that the printer name will not
show up
     for selection in the Chooser. Other symptoms include loss of
connection during
     a print job resulting in errors and problems sharing serial
printers such as
     StyleWriters over a LocalTalk network.

     This extension should not affect print jobs sent over Ethernet or
direct serial
     connections.

     From the 8.1 Read Me document:

     "Mac OS 8.1 installs a new extension on some models called
LocalTalk PCI which is a PowerPC version of the LocalTalk driver. This
new driver provides improved performance when using LocalTalk. However,
this improved performance can cause some LocalTalk printers to be
invisible when using the Chooser to select a printer. If you encounter
this problem use the Extensions Manager to disable LocalTalk PCI and the
printer will become visible and selectable."

     LocalTalk PCI 1.2 should resolve the issues described here. If
disabling the older version of LocalTalk PCI resolves your issue, try
updating to LocalTalk PCI 1.2, now available on Apple Software Updates.
Mac OS 8.5 also includes LocalTalk PCI 1.2.
